About this eBook

Tantanmen is a noodle dish that originated in the Sichuan province in 1841.

Its name translates to 'carrying noodles'. Dandanmian was a container of noodles suspended on one end of a pole, and a basket of spicy sauce on the other, carried over the shoulder by a noodle vendor.

This short, colorful, whimsical, rhyming picture story for young children tells a tale of what might happen if you don't eat your noodles!
